ontology-sync is a skill for Claude Code from kubony/claude-knowledge-graph. It costs 20 tokens per session (322 once invoked), scanned A, original, MIT.

A synchronization tool that updates an RDF/Turtle knowledge graph from a Markdown vault. It wraps the vault-conversion process and reports counts of the extracted entities and relationships.

In plain words
What is it for?
Use it after adding or editing vault notes, before querying the graph, or as part of regular vault maintenance.
Why use it?
It avoids manually rebuilding the graph after notes change. Running it keeps the graph aligned with updated people, projects, meetings, and archive files.

Ontology Sync

Sync vault to TTL knowledge graph.

Usage

Basic Sync

source .venv/bin/activate && \
python .claude/skills/ontology-sync/scripts/sync_vault.py

With Options

source .venv/bin/activate && \
python .claude/skills/ontology-sync/scripts/sync_vault.py \
  --vault ./my-vault \
  --output ./knowledge.ttl

Parameters

Parameter Default Description
--vault ./vault Vault directory
--output ./knowledge.ttl Output TTL file
--persons-dir persons Person files folder
--projects-dir projects Project files folder
--archives-dir archives Archives folder

Output

  • knowledge.ttl - RDF triples in Turtle format

Statistics

After sync, displays:

  • Person count
  • Project count
  • Meeting count
  • Organization count
  • Topic count
  • Total triples

When to Use

  • After adding new person/project files
  • After updating meeting records
  • Before querying the knowledge graph
  • As part of vault maintenance workflow

Dependencies

  • ontology-engine skill (vault_to_ttl.py)
  • rdflib, pyyaml
